Transaction 9526aa94e0f7fc17fdf33ea8a6de8683d51a5c7b1b79e7af64c78d48236ed848
1 Input
2 Outputs
- 9526aa94e0f7fc17fdf33ea8a6de8683d51a5c7b1b79e7af64c78d48236ed848:0
- 9526aa94e0f7fc17fdf33ea8a6de8683d51a5c7b1b79e7af64c78d48236ed848:1
value 2484000
address 16R5zeo5BvueHijYiMQo4C3ZJHQymwLYq
value 3438354
address 18FdGJS7rmyZy7v1DqZDWcY3QYvsDJQESr